SEAN'S FOOD TRIP: SPICY PORK CHOPS

Sean just ordered Chi food for dinner.

Spicy pork chops with fresh chillies. It was made up of deep fried tender pieces of pork chop in thin batter and tossed in spicy salt, fresh chillies, garlic and chopped shallots. Love it spicy!

SEAN'S FOOD TRIP: VIETNAMESE PAPAYA SALAD


Papaya Salad made from grated papaya unripe fruit, carrots, crushed roasted peanut, prawns, vietnamese herb and sauce. Thank you for this last night!
